The Mechanical Services Executive is responsible for overseeing the mechanical aspects of the utilities and project implementation within the site. The role focuses on ensuring the efficient performance of mechanical systems, supporting capital and operational projects, and enhancing the reliability of critical infrastructure

SENIORITY LEVEL :   Non-Management

FUNCTION :  Operations

LOCATION :    Kenya factory

REPORTS TO :   Utilities Manager

WHAT YOU WILL BE ACCOUNTABLE FOR

  • Ensure optimal functionality of all mechanical systems, including boilers, compressors, HVAC, and pumping systems.
  • Ensure compliance with safety, quality, and environmental regulations in all mechanical activities.
  • Assist in the planning, execution, and monitoring of engineering capital and operational projects and ensure projects are delivered on time, within budget, and as per safety and quality standards.
  • Coordinate with contractors and suppliers for project execution, ensuring adherence to BAT standards.
  • Monitor energy consumption related to mechanical utilities and recommend cost-saving initiatives and conduct periodic audits to assess energy and mechanical system performance.
  • Collaborate with external vendors and contractors for procurement and installation of mechanical equipment.
  • Provide technical support and training to the utilities team on mechanical system best practices.
  • Work closely with cross-functional teams (Manufacturing, Supply Chain, EHS, Production, and Quality).
  • ESSENTIAL EXPERIENCE, SKILLS AND KNOWLEDGE

  • Leadership and Communication Skills
  • Ability to lead and manage a team of about 10-15 people
  • Clear understanding of resource management (people and costs)
  • Bachelor's degree in Mechanical Engineering or related field.
  • Minimum 3 years of experience in industrial mechanical systems or project management.
  • Strong knowledge of preventive maintenance, troubleshooting, and asset management.
  • Understanding of energy efficiency principles and mechanical system optimization
  • Strong knowledge of EHS (Environment, Health & Safety) standards and compliance.
